EndlessFun, an adventure puzzle game, offers a stimulating experience for cognitive development. Players will engage in problem-solving, critical thinking, and memory recall as they navigate its narrative and overcome challenges. The game's story, featuring characters like Dream and Life, provides an engaging context for these mental exercises, fostering learning transfer as players apply learned mechanics to new puzzles.

EndlessFun presents minimal risks. It contains no monetization pressures, social risks, or compulsion-loop design mechanics. Content risks are also very low, with only a hint of mild suspense from the 'trap' element, making it a safe and straightforward gaming experience with no explicit violence, sexual content, or inappropriate language.

Regulatory design checks · DSA — Assessed: meets criteria·GDPR-K — Assessed: meets criteria·ODDS — Assessed: meets criteria
- DSA:What Ludograph checks: whether the game's design gives minors the transparency the EU Digital Services Act expects: plain terms, honest defaults, and clear reporting routes.: Estimated from review data. No dark pattern or child-targeting concerns found.
- GDPR-K:What Ludograph checks: whether age assurance and consent flows are designed for under-16s, in the spirit of GDPR Article 8.: Estimated from review data. No privacy or child-targeting concerns found.
- ODDS:What Ludograph checks: whether paid random-reward drop rates are disclosed, as required in China, Japan and South Korea.: Estimated from review data. No paid random-reward mechanics found, so drop-rate disclosure requirements do not apply.
These reflect Ludograph's assessment of the game's design practices against each framework's criteria, not a legal compliance determination.
